Unlocking Hidden Value: What Is an Entitlement Profile in Luxury Real Estate?

In the exclusive world of ultra-high-net-worth (UHNWI) real estate—particularly South Florida's coveted coastal properties from Palm Beach to Miami—savvy buyers and family offices seek more than just a beautiful estate. They hunt for undiscovered potential: properties with an entitlement profile that allows significant value uplift through redevelopment, expansions, or density increases.

An entitlement profile refers to the comprehensive summary of a property's approved (or approvable) land-use rights, zoning permissions, development entitlements, and regulatory approvals. It outlines what can legally be built or modified on the land—such as maximum building height, square footage, number of units, dock length, or guest house allowances—beyond what's currently there.

These profiles are often "hidden gems" in off-market deals, as public listings rarely highlight untapped entitlements due to privacy concerns or lack of expertise.

Why Entitlement Profiles Matter for Discreet UHNWI Transactions

For family offices, offshore trusts, and high-profile individuals:

  • Value Creation: A waterfront lot with entitlements for a larger mansion, additional structures, or deeper docks can appreciate 20-50%+ through permitted upgrades—without the risks of lengthy rezoning battles.
  • Privacy Preservation: Public entitlement searches or applications can trigger scrutiny; off-market properties with pre-existing or "quietly approved" profiles avoid this.
  • Risk Mitigation: In tightening regulatory environments (e.g., coastal setbacks, flood zones in South Florida), secured entitlements act as a hedge against future restrictions.
  • Legacy Planning: Ideal for generational transfers—build or expand discreetly while maintaining absolute confidentiality.

Public MLS listings often overlook or undervalue these profiles, leading to market fatigue and lower offers. Off-market "pocket listings," however, allow principals to match properties with strong entitlement profiles to buyers who can capitalize on them silently.
